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8030 1202626 83764259307
7830429308 2965152641 4010
7830429308 2965152641 4010
92088151125 80444644368 41 25669
All about undefined
Interested in learning more?
7830429308 2965152641 4010
92088151125 80444644368 41 25669
See more
985461 9013309 6288723
9338340037 95 0835
See more
5492504 662435615 633339
30434 483 515574560 4370967548
See more